jonathontoon avatar jonathontoon commented on August 19, 2024

@Kiyozz thanks for reporting! Originally I disabled it due to text that was non actual vocabulary causing a lot of red underlines (urls, markdown, code etc), which for some was equally as annoying.

If it's impacting usability on macOS I'm more than happy to approve a PR to add it back in. Right now I don't have any access to Apple devices so I have no ability to test out issues in places like Safari.
